Pampa, TX
We donated $100,000 to the Pampa Chamber of Commerce’s to support the communities in Roberts County impacted by the Smokehouse Creek Fire, one of the largest fires in Texas history.
Haskell, TX
We partnered with Keep Haskell Beautiful for Adopt-A-Highway Cleanup Day, working alongside local leadership and residents to beautify the community.
Amarillo, TX
As a presenting sponsor of the 2024–2026 ‘Reading with RUCKUS’ literacy program, we partnered with the Amarillo Sod Poodles to promote reading and student engagement across the region.
Pampa, TX
We invested $100,000 in the Career & Technical Education (CTE) program to help prepare students for future careers and workforce opportunities, in addition to funding upgrades for the athletics and theater program.
Hereford, TX
Our $150,000 contribution funded shade structures, fencing, parking, and other amenities at the John Bunch Sports Complex. We also spent a day clearing fields, cleaning bleachers, and preparing the site for the season.
Brookesmith, TX
Our $145,000 contribution supported construction of a new community center, providing a meeting hall and space for local activities, including voting, dances, and fundraisers.
Fresno, CA
We partnered with FAHF to launch a small business grant and technical assistance program that provides funding and hands-on support to entrepreneurs in western Fresno County.
Scurry County, TX
We’ve sponsored the Scurry Country Resource Center’s ‘Stay Cool, Scurry County’ event for three years running, providing local families with new air conditioning units just in time for the summer heat.
